Curiosity, forbidden knowledge, and the reformation of natural philosophy in early modern England.

Abstract

From the patristic period to the beginning of the seventeenth century curiosity was regarded as an intellectual vice. Curious individuals were considered to be proud and "puffed up," and the objects of their investigations were deemed illicit, dispute engendering, unknowable, or useless. Seventeenth-century projects for the advancement of learning had to distance themselves from curiosity and its dubious fruits or, alternatively, enhance the moral status of the curious sensibility. Francis Bacon's proposals for the instauration of knowledge were an integral part of a process by which curiosity underwent a remarkable transformation from vice to virtue over the course of the seventeenth century. The changing fortunes of this human propensity highlight the morally charged nature of early modern debates over the status of natural philosophy and the particular virtues required of its practitioners. The rehabilitation of curiosity was a crucial element in the objectification of scientific knowledge and led to a gradual shift of focus away from the moral qualities of investigators and the propriety of particular objects of knowledge to specific procedures and methods.
